Freezer Corn Recipe

Ingredients:

18 ears sweet corn - cut off cobs
1 quart water (hot)
1/4 c sugar
1/2 c butter
2 T salt
6 pint size freezer bags

Directions:

Combine all in large heavy kettle. Simmer for 5-7 min. Stirring occasionally. Cool - Spoon into freezer bags; let set to come to room temperature. Store in freezer. 4-6 months
